> so I have a haswell ULT laptop (lenovo t440s), and got access to a
> Samsung single panel 4k monitor (no MST).
> 
> Now we detect the monitor fine, but unfortunately the ULT hsw can't
> run it over DP, as it has clock limits in place. However we still
> offer the 60hz mode and we pick it by default, ensuing black screens.
> 
> I've tested the same monitor with a haswell in a t540p and it works
> fine due to having the higher limits in place.

We have the IS_HSW_ULX check in intel_dp_max_link_bw, and that's used by
both compute_config and mode_valid. So it should work, and from a quick
look I don't see any bugs. But obviously something is busted.

Can you please printk-augment intel_dp_mode_valid and check what's going
wrong there?
